Story

Dupnisa Cave is a natural cave system located about 6 km southwest of Sarpdere village in the Demirköy district of Kırklareli province. Formed over millions of years within marble rocks through karstic processes, the cave consists of three interconnected sections: Kuru Cave, Kız Cave, and Sulu Cave. The overall length of the system is approximately 3,200 meters, featuring underground streams, small lakes, and rich dripstone formations. Opened to tourism in the early 2000s, the *Kuru* and *Sulu* parts are accessible to visitors, while *Kız* Cave is periodically closed due to its large bat colonies. Dupnisa’s cool interior environment attracts nature and adventure enthusiasts, and its forested surroundings offer walking trails and ecotourism opportunities. The cave’s diverse microclimates, lakes, and vast stalactites and stalagmites make it significant both scientifically and visually. As the first and only show cave in the Thrace region, Dupnisa is an important natural attraction.

Visit Tips

  • Visit the cave with a guide for safety.
  • Bring comfortable walking shoes and water.
  • Wear suitable clothing due to high humidity inside the cave.
  • Reduce light use inside to protect bat colonies.
